The John Deere Classic was honored to be named the 2016 Tournament of the Year by the PGA TOUR and has a long history of providing some of the most magical and memorable finishes in golf. Many recall Steve Stricker’s three-peat of championships from 2009 – 2011. Cedar Rapids native, Zach Johnson reigned victorious in 2012 in what he refers to as his 5th major. 2013 provided a playoff that would change the game on TOUR when Jordan Spieth won his first PGA TOUR event at the age of 19 and then went on to win here again in his phenomenal 2015 campaign. Ryan Moore, the 2016 champ, clinched the final point needed to bring the Ryder Cup home for the Americans. 2017 champion, Bryson DeChambeau, also won his very first PGA TOUR event here, following in the footsteps of his idol, Payne Stewart.
